首页
/ notion-mcp-server 的安装和配置教程

notion-mcp-server 的安装和配置教程

2025-05-13 16:50:59作者:幸俭卉

1. 项目基础介绍和主要编程语言

notion-mcp-server 是一个开源项目,它旨在提供一个用于管理 Notion 数据的服务器端解决方案。该项目的主要编程语言是 Python,利用 Python 的简洁性和强大的社区支持,实现了对 Notion 数据的便捷操作。

2. 项目使用的关键技术和框架

本项目使用了一些关键技术框架来确保其高效运行:

  • Python:作为主要的编程语言,Python 提供了易于理解和使用的语法,适合快速开发。
  • Flask:一个轻量级的 Web 框架,用于创建 Web 服务。
  • Request:一个简单的 HTTP 库,用于发送网络请求。

3. 项目安装和配置的准备工作及详细步骤

准备工作

在开始安装 notion-mcp-server 之前,请确保您的系统满足以下要求:

  • Python 3.6 或更高版本
  • Flask
  • Request

安装步骤

步骤 1:安装 Python

确保您的系统中已安装 Python 3.6 或更高版本。可以在命令行中运行以下命令来检查 Python 版本:

python --version

或者:

python3 --version

如果您没有安装 Python,请访问 Python 官网下载并安装。

步骤 2:设置虚拟环境(可选)

建议为您的项目设置一个虚拟环境,以避免污染全局 Python 环境。可以使用以下命令创建虚拟环境:

python -m venv venv

然后激活虚拟环境:

  • 在 Windows 上:

    .\venv\Scripts\activate
    
  • 在 macOS 或 Linux 上:

    source venv/bin/activate
    

步骤 3:安装依赖

通过运行以下命令安装项目所需的所有依赖:

pip install -r requirements.txt

requirements.txt 文件包含了项目运行所需的库和框架。

步骤 4:运行项目

安装完所有依赖后,您可以通过以下命令来运行项目:

python run.py

如果一切正常,项目应该会启动一个 Web 服务器,并且您可以通过浏览器访问它。

以上就是 notion-mcp-server 的安装和配置指南。按照上述步骤操作后,您应该能够成功运行该项目。

登录后查看全文
热门项目推荐